Steph Jun 15, 2003, 10:07 PM when trying to remove a civ, I had a bad surprise. It was all mixed in the unit tab of the editor afterward, as if removing a civ just offset by one line all the association. So if a units was available to celts but not Ottomans nor Arabia, at the end and was available to Arabia, but not celts (Arabia is just after Celts).
Is there a way to remove a civ properly, without mixing the units?
Yoda Power Jun 15, 2003, 10:10 PM that sounds nasty, especially with all the units you added. I doubt there is a way to avoid this, unless you set all the units not to belong to any civ, then atleast they dont jump to another.

BeBro Jun 16, 2003, 03:13 AM Have you tried the editorīs import/export option? Because you can specify exactly what to import.
Maybe it works when you set up a new mod, with the civs you need. Then try to import rules (inclusive units, but WITHOUT CIVS), etc. from the existing mod - maybe this works? Not sure though, but worth a try.
However, make backups before you play around....;)
